Australian Grandmother, 56, Gives Birth to Twin Girls After Marrying Younger Nigerian Husband

Angela Peters, a 56-year-old mother of five and grandmother of 12 from Australia, has welcomed twin daughters, Khorus and Knowyn, with her 39-year-old Nigerian husband, Bright.

The couple met online in 2020 and married in Lagos just nine days after meeting in person in 2021. Initially sceptical, Angela’s children later warmed to Bright.

Already in perimenopause, Angela thought motherhood was behind her. But after discovering IVF clinics in Nigeria that would treat older women, she used donor eggs and Bright’s sperm to carry the pregnancy herself.

In December 2023, she learned she was expecting twins — just as Bright had predicted. The girls were born healthy in August 2024.

Angela brushed off criticism about her age: “Men have children in their 60s and no one bats an eyelid. The girls will always have a large, loving family.”
